TechHOUNDS progresses in building protoypes, prepares for Feb. 27 competition

TechHOUNDS, this school’s robotics team, kicked off their build season on Jan. 3. Since then, members have begun building different robot prototypes. TechHOUNDS sponsor and teacher John

Coghlan said the practice field has been built and is ready to be used. According to TechHOUNDS student team coleader and junior Jackson Otto, the TechHOUNDS robots are being built to be more offensive.

The game objective is to move storage boxes and stack them.  Otto said, “The game is different from other ones because winning revolves around offense. It makes things easier but less fun to watch.”

Coghlan said the robot building is currently on schedule. “We’ve built sites where members can practice stacking the boxes and test out different prototypes.”

The first TechHOUNDS competition is Indianapolis District and will take place on Feb. 27 at Lawrence North High School.
